Gale Academic OneFile
|
Vendor: Gale
Academic OneFile is Gale’s premier periodical resource, providing access to millions of articles from over 17,000 scholarly journals and other authoritative sources. The full text of The Economist (1988 to the present), The New York Times (1985 to present), The Times of London, and The Financial Times are included. So are thousands of podcasts and transcripts from NPR and CNN, Elsevier abstracts (1996-present), and major reference works such as the Gale Encyclopedia of Science and Encyclopedia of World Biography.

Gale Business: DemographicsNow (Library Edition)
|
Vendor: Gale
Gale Business: DemographicsNow features a wealth of detailed demographic data on more than 30 million U.S. businesses and 150 million households—making it useful for gaining consumer and market insight. Demographic data include income, housing, race, age, education, retail spending, consumer expenditures, and businesses by state, county, zip code, congressional district, and more. Tools use census data, consumer expenditures, retail spending, and Mosaic Lifestyle market segmentation groupings to help users crunch data and generate reports.
